FIA rules out year-old engines for customer teams

The FIA has issued an updated set of 2016 Sporting Regulations which stipulates that manufacturer teams cannot offer year-old engines to their customer teams. The ruling, which could yet change before the 2016 season kicks off, is a major blow to Toro Rosso which is close to securing a deal which would see it using 2015-spec Ferrari engines next year. The ruling could however play into Red Bull's hands as it seeks a supply of 2016 Ferrari engines. The Italian team has so far only offered Red Bull the same terms as it has Toro Rosso - a deal Red Bull rejected - but under the revised rules, Ferrari would have no option but to supply same-spec engines.
